Sažetak
Production of synthetic polymers increases steadily, witnessing almost exponential growth since the start of their industrial production. However, biopolymer materials record even larger growth during last 20 years whereat that term encompasses materials obtained from row biomaterials, materials for biological (e.g. medical and pharmaceutical) purposes, in various biological environments (non-)degradable or compostable materials. Among a dozen of the most frequently used biopolymers a special place belongs to polyesters (poly(-caprolactone), polylactide (PLA), polyglycolide (PGA) and their copolymers (PLA-co-PGA), poly (ortho esters)). Application of these biodegradable polymers in numerous medical and biomedical fields is of a particular importance. The great advantage of these materials is ability to adjust their properties by varying the composition and methods of preparing and processing the material. Biopolymers based on PLA isomers and its copolymers with other monomers are used for the preparation of various products such as implants, hydrogels, carriers for delivery of therapeutic or diagnostic agents, substrates for tissue engineering. In this work different PLA based materials were prepared and tested. It is shown how to obtain materials of different properties and behavior, which is confirmed by numerous analyzes: nuclear magnetic resonance (1H NMR), infrared spectroscopy (FTIR), thermogravimetric analysis (TA), differential scanning calorimetry (DSC), scanning electron microscopy (SEM ), testing of mechanical and surface properties.
